> nepomuk/controller/systray.cpp (Diff revision 2)
> 	Nepomuk::SystemTray::SystemTray( QObject* parent )
> 	112 	m_updateTimer . start ( 5000 ); When started like that, the
> timeout SIGNAL will be fired every 5 seconds. I don't think this is
> needed, is it ?
> Shouldn't the SIGNAL be fired only once to tell the widget to blink ?
> (if so, you could use something like setSingleShot(true) ). There's
> also a static method for that -- QTimer::singleShot()
> 
> 
> - Martin


Yes, but the static method can't be cancelled (for example, if indexing is stopped \
after 2 seconds), can it ? I'm really new to Qt, so you'd better check what I say \
twice :)
